BSE Pharma Sector Regulatory Filings — April 23, 2026
The three filings from Lupin and Biocon highlight the onset of Q4 FY26 earnings season in the BSE Pharma sector, with board meetings and investor calls scheduled for May 7-8, 2026, amid neutral sentiment across all disclosures. Biocon features prominently with two filings (materiality 7/10 each), signaling higher focus on its audited results approval and potential dividend on May 7, compared to Lupin's single filing (materiality 4/10). No period-over-period financial trends, insider trading, or M&A details are disclosed yet, but trading window closure at Biocon until May 9 underscores compliance and restricts insider activity.
